Summer isn't summer in the Lowcountry without the famous Beaufort Water Festival. Apply sunscreen, bring water, load up the kids and go. This year's festivities promise to be the must-do family event of the season.

55th Annual Beaufort Water Festival
When/Where: July 16-25 in Beaufort
Info: What would summer be without Beaufort's famed Water Festival. Look for Bocce Tournament, Cornhole Tournament, Coast Guard Cutter Tours, Badmitton Tournament, Ski Show, Sailing Regatta, Bed Race, Shrimp Boat Display, Frisbee Dog Team, Blessing of the Fleet & Parade of Boats, Military Police Dog Demonstration and a Croquet Tournament. The Beaufort Water Festival offers a free shuttle service from the Beaufort County Multi-Government Center on the corner of Ribaut Road and Boundary Street to the downtown marina parking lot in the Henry C. Chambers Waterfront Park. The shuttle service runs on a 30-minute to 1-hour continuous rotation between the government center and marina parking lot. The first shuttle begins one hour before the gates open and the last shuttle ends 30 minutes after the event ends. Here is the schedule:

Food and coolers are prohibited at the festival. Food, drinks and adult beverages will be available for purchase.
